The Rise of Mawari: Decentralizing Spatial Computing

Mawari stands at the forefront of the DePIN movement, specializing in spatial computing—a field that encompasses augmented reality (AR), virtual reality (VR), and mixed reality (MR). These technologies demand high-performance computing to deliver seamless, immersive experiences. Traditional centralized infrastructure often falls short in meeting these demands, leading to latency issues, scalability challenges, and inefficiencies.

Mawari addresses these challenges through a decentralized network of nodes that collaboratively process and deliver XR content. By distributing computing power closer to end-users, Mawari achieves several key advantages:

Reduced Latency: Minimizing lag ensures smooth, immersive experiences, crucial for applications like real-time AR overlays or VR simulations.
Scalability: A decentralized network can dynamically scale to meet fluctuating demand, accommodating everything from small-scale applications to large-scale metaverse environments.
Efficiency: Optimizing content distribution reduces bandwidth consumption and infrastructure costs, making XR experiences more accessible.
Democratization: Mawari empowers developers of all sizes to build and deploy immersive experiences without the need for expensive, centralized infrastructure.

Regulation D: Unlocking US Market Access

The choice of Regulation D as the framework for the Mawari node sale is a strategic move that opens the door to US-based investors. Regulation D is a set of rules issued by the Securities and Exchange Commission (SEC) that provides exemptions from the registration requirements for certain offerings of securities. This regulatory framework simplifies the fundraising process, making it easier for projects like Mawari to attract investment.

Key benefits of leveraging Regulation D include:

Facilitating Capital Formation: Regulation D streamlines the fundraising process, enabling Mawari to raise capital more efficiently.
Access to Accredited Investors: The framework allows Mawari to offer securities to accredited investors—individuals or entities with a certain level of income or net worth—who are presumed to be more sophisticated and capable of assessing investment risks.
Providing a Clear Regulatory Path: By adhering to Regulation D, Mawari and Republic demonstrate their commitment to compliance, instilling confidence in investors.

By leveraging Regulation D, Republic and Mawari have created a pathway for US-based investors to participate in the growth of decentralized XR infrastructure, fostering innovation and adoption within the US market.
